The Role of Public Relations in Visibility

Public relations isn't just about handling media inquiries or crisis management. It's about shaping how your brand is perceived and ensuring your message reaches the right audience. Visibility in PR refers to the degree to which your brand, product, or service is known, discussed, and recognized by both your audience and industry influencers. A solid PR strategy ensures that your brand doesn't just get seen---it gets noticed in a way that leaves a lasting impression.

Effective PR can lead to:

  • Increased media coverage
  • Greater brand awareness
  • Improved reputation management
  • Stronger customer relationships
  • Enhanced thought leadership

By using PR strategically, brands can position themselves not only as market players but as industry leaders with a message that resonates across platforms.

Defining Your Objectives and Key Messages

Before diving into any PR activity, it's essential to define your objectives and identify the key messages you want to convey. These objectives will shape your strategy and inform every decision along the way. A clear understanding of your goals ensures that every PR effort is targeted, relevant, and measurable.

Identifying Your PR Goals:

  • Brand Awareness: Are you looking to increase recognition and recall in your target audience?
  • Reputation Management: Do you need to rebuild or maintain a positive brand image?
  • Thought Leadership: Are you seeking to position yourself or your organization as an authority in your industry?
  • Crisis Communication: Do you need to address negative perceptions or manage a public relations crisis?
  • Event Promotion: Are you aiming to boost the visibility of a product launch, corporate event, or initiative?

Crafting Your Key Messages:

Your key messages are the cornerstone of all your PR efforts. They should clearly communicate what you want your audience to know, feel, and do. These messages should align with your brand's values, mission, and vision while addressing the pain points or needs of your audience.

Actionable Steps:

  • Create a messaging matrix that aligns with different audience segments and PR goals.
  • Identify 3--5 key messages that resonate with your target audience and reinforce your brand's narrative.
  • Ensure these messages are communicated consistently across all platforms.

Leveraging Media Relationships for Maximum Reach

One of the most powerful ways to unlock visibility through PR is by building strong, meaningful relationships with the media. Journalists, influencers, bloggers, and other media personalities are gatekeepers who shape public opinion. Engaging with them strategically is essential to getting your brand noticed.

Building a Media Network:

  • Create a Targeted Media List: Research journalists and media outlets that align with your industry and audience. Develop relationships with those who cover your sector regularly and engage in meaningful ways, such as by offering them valuable insights or exclusive stories.
  • Personalized Pitches: Tailor your pitches to each journalist. Understand their editorial focus and craft pitches that align with their interests. A generic press release is far less likely to catch attention than a personalized story.
  • Provide Value: Journalists are looking for stories that are timely, relevant, and of interest to their readers. Provide them with data, quotes, and insights that add value to their coverage.

Actionable Steps:

  • Research 10--15 journalists or bloggers within your industry and reach out to introduce yourself and your brand.
  • Develop a media kit with key information about your company, its products or services, and recent milestones to make it easier for journalists to cover your brand.
  • Regularly pitch new stories and updates to your media contacts, ensuring that the stories are newsworthy and aligned with their editorial calendar.

Utilizing Digital Platforms to Boost Visibility

In the digital age, traditional media is no longer the only game in town. Social media, blogs, podcasts, and online publications have become critical components of a comprehensive PR strategy. By leveraging these platforms, you can not only reach a wider audience but also engage directly with them.

The Power of Social Media:

Social media is one of the most effective tools for boosting visibility. Through platforms like Twitter, LinkedIn, Instagram, and Facebook, you can share content, engage with followers, and amplify your message to a global audience.

  • Consistency is Key: Consistently posting valuable content, including press releases, thought leadership articles, case studies, or behind-the-scenes glimpses of your brand, helps keep your audience engaged and informed.
  • Leverage Influencers: Influencers have the power to amplify your message and reach niche audiences that you might not be able to access otherwise. Building relationships with influencers who align with your brand can provide credibility and visibility.

Actionable Steps:

  • Develop a social media calendar that includes regular updates, including PR milestones, news coverage, and brand stories.
  • Identify 5--10 influencers in your industry and begin engaging with them on social media. Offer them exclusive content or early access to new products for review.
  • Measure engagement and sentiment on social platforms to see what resonates with your audience and refine your approach accordingly.

Crafting Compelling Storytelling

Storytelling is at the heart of every successful PR campaign. People connect with stories far more than they connect with facts, figures, or advertising messages. By weaving a compelling narrative, you can engage your audience emotionally and make your brand memorable.

The Art of Storytelling in PR:

  • Emotional Connection: Your brand story should evoke an emotional response. This could be a story about overcoming challenges, achieving a significant milestone, or making a positive impact on society.
  • Relatability: Craft stories that resonate with your audience's values and interests. For example, if sustainability is important to your audience, share stories about your brand's environmental efforts.
  • Transparency: Be open and transparent about your company's journey. Share both your successes and failures to build trust and authenticity.

Actionable Steps:

  • Identify 2--3 key stories that highlight your brand's mission, values, or unique offerings. These stories should be adaptable for use across multiple platforms (press releases, blog posts, social media).
  • Include testimonials from customers or industry experts to lend credibility to your narrative.
  • Make sure your stories have a clear takeaway for your audience, whether it's encouraging them to engage with your content, buy your product, or share your message.

Monitoring and Measuring Your PR Impact

One of the most important components of a successful PR strategy is the ability to measure its impact. Tracking your PR efforts allows you to assess whether you're reaching the right audience, meeting your objectives, and maximizing your visibility.

Key Metrics for Measuring PR Success:

  • Media Coverage: Track the number and quality of media placements you're receiving. Are your press releases being picked up by top-tier outlets?
  • Social Media Engagement: Measure likes, shares, comments, and overall engagement on your social media platforms.
  • Website Traffic: Monitor how much traffic your website receives after PR campaigns or media mentions. Increased traffic often correlates with increased visibility.
  • Sentiment Analysis: Track the sentiment of mentions about your brand, product, or service. Are people speaking positively or negatively about your brand?

Actionable Steps:

  • Use tools like Google Analytics, Mention, or Meltwater to track the impact of your PR campaigns and media coverage.
  • Regularly review your media hits and social media metrics to see if you're meeting your visibility goals.
  • Adjust your strategy based on the data you gather. If certain channels are driving more visibility, allocate more resources to those.

Continuous Relationship Building for Long-Term Success

Building visibility isn't a one-off project---it's an ongoing process. Long-term visibility requires consistent effort and continual relationship-building with key stakeholders, including the media, your audience, and influencers.

Cultivating Relationships:

  • Ongoing Media Outreach: Regularly update your media contacts with new stories, product updates, or insights. Don't just reach out when you need coverage---maintain an ongoing relationship.
  • Engagement Beyond PR: Build relationships with your audience beyond PR activities. Respond to their feedback, engage with them on social media, and participate in industry events.
  • Reputation Management: Maintain your brand's reputation through constant communication, transparency, and addressing issues promptly.

Actionable Steps:

  • Schedule monthly or quarterly check-ins with key journalists, influencers, and stakeholders to ensure ongoing visibility.
  • Stay active in relevant industry forums, webinars, or events where you can network and continue building your brand's presence.
  • Monitor your brand's online reputation and respond promptly to any negative feedback or misunderstandings.
